Hearing loss often develops gradually, making it easy to dismiss the early signs. However, ignoring these subtle cues can have a significant impact on your quality of life, affecting your relationships, social interactions, and even your overall well-being. Here are some key indicators that suggest it’s time to schedule a hearing test with an audiologist:
Difficulty Hearing in Noisy Environments: This is one of the most common early signs of hearing loss. If you find it hard to follow conversations in crowded places like cafes, pubs, or family gatherings, it’s a strong indication that your hearing might be affected. Turning Up the Volume on Electronic Devices: If you consistently need to increase the volume on the television, radio, or your personal devices to a level that others find too loud, it could be a sign of hearing loss. Struggling to Hear High-Pitched Sounds: This could manifest as difficulty hearing children's voices, birds chirping, or the doorbell ringing. High- frequency hearing loss is a common type of age-related hearing loss. Experiencing Ringing, Buzzing, or Hissing in Your Ears (Tinnitus): While tinnitus can have various causes, it can sometimes be associated with underlying hearing issues. An audiologist can help assess and manage tinnitus. Feeling Fatigued After Conversations: If you find yourself feeling mentally drained or exhausted after trying to follow conversations, it could be because you're spending extra effort to hear. A Family History of Hearing Loss: Genetics can play a role in hearing loss. If you have a family history of hearing difficulties, you might be at a higher risk.
